Review of Class 2 Home Delivery Driver Opportunity with DHL Supply Chain

This permanent, full-time role for a Class 2 Home Delivery Driver presents a compelling opportunity for individuals looking to build a stable and rewarding career within the logistics sector. DHL Supply Chain, a recognised global leader, offers more than just parcel delivery; it's an environment where individuals play a crucial role in keeping essential operations running smoothly. For ambitious drivers, this position offers a chance to contribute to a vital industry while benefiting from a comprehensive package and a supportive workplace culture.

Key Advantages for Prospective Candidates:

  • Stable & Rewarding Employment: The role is permanent and full-time, offering job security and a consistent income. The competitive pay rate of £41,917.57 per annum provides a solid financial foundation.
  • Career Growth with a Global Leader: Joining DHL Supply Chain means becoming part of a world-leading logistics company with a strong international presence. This affiliation can provide valuable experience and potential for future advancement within the organisation.
  • Comprehensive Benefits Package: DHL demonstrates a commitment to employee well-being through a generous pension scheme (8% employer contribution), free on-site parking, an on-site canteen, and confidential 24/7 GP consultations. Furthermore, employees can access a wide range of retail and lifestyle discounts, as well as affordable financial services.
  • Supportive Work Environment: The description highlights DHL's dedication to building an inclusive workplace where diverse skills and experiences are valued. They are also proud supporters of the Armed Forces Covenant, actively seeking to employ veterans and leverage their valuable skills.
  • Defined Role and Responsibilities: The daily tasks are clearly outlined, involving the delivery of large furniture and household items, including manual handling with room-of-choice delivery and furniture assembly. This clarity allows candidates to assess if their skills and interests align with the demands of the role.

Important Considerations for Your Career Path:

  • Shift Pattern and Start Times: The shift pattern (5 on 2 off, 4 on 2 off, 4 on 2 off) and early start times (between 05:00-07:00 am) require a significant commitment and a lifestyle that accommodates these requirements. Candidates should carefully consider if this flexibility aligns with their personal circumstances.
  • Physical Demands: The role involves manual handling of large, heavy items and furniture build. Individuals with a background in physically demanding roles or those comfortable with this aspect of the job will find this particularly suitable.
  • Essential Qualifications: A valid HGV Class 2 Driving Licence (C), Driver CPC Qualification, and Digital Tachograph Card are non-negotiable requirements. A minimum of 6 months' experience in an HGV Class 2 role is also essential, demonstrating a need for a certain level of prior experience.
  • Customer-Facing Role: Effective communication and customer service skills are crucial. As the face of DHL to customers' homes, the ability to represent the company professionally and courteously is paramount.
  • Adherence to Regulations: Strict adherence to Drivers' Hours, Working Time Directive regulations, The Highway Code, and road safety rules is expected. A strong understanding and commitment to compliance are vital for this position.

For individuals seeking a stable, long-term career in logistics with a reputable global organisation, this Class 2 Home Delivery Driver position offers a wealth of advantages. By carefully considering the shift patterns, physical demands, and essential qualifications, potential candidates can make an informed decision about how this opportunity aligns with their career aspirations and personal lifestyle.
